Definition and Meaning

The City Lease Agreement Template is a legal document designed to formalize the leasing arrangement between a lessor, typically a municipal authority, and a lessee, which can be an individual or an organization. This agreement outlines the terms under which the lessee is permitted to use a city-owned property. It serves as a binding contract that establishes the rights, responsibilities, and expectations of both parties involved in the lease.

To provide clarity and avoid disputes, the template includes key definitions for terms such as 'Lessor,' 'Lessee,' and 'Property.' The 'Lessor' is usually the city government granting the lease, while the 'Lessee' refers to the party leasing the property. 'Property' details the specific city-owned real estate that is being leased.

Key Elements of the City Lease Agreement Template

  • Property Description: Provides precise details about the leased property, including its address, square footage, and any particular characteristics relevant to its use.

  • Lease Term: Specifies the duration of the lease, including start and end dates. It might also outline options for renewal or early termination.

  • Rent Payment Details: Discusses how much rent is due, the frequency of payments, acceptable payment methods, and late payment penalties.

  • Security Deposit Requirements: Highlights the amount required for a security deposit, the conditions for its return, and any permissible deductions.

  • Permitted Use: Clearly defines how the property can be used. The city might impose restrictions to ensure compliance with zoning laws or community standards.

  • Maintenance Responsibilities: Outlines who is responsible for maintaining the property, covering aspects such as routine repairs, cleaning, and landscaping.

Legal Use of the City Lease Agreement Template

This template is legally compliant and can be used to fulfill state and city laws governing property leasing. It ensures all leases executed via the template adhere to established regulations and legal standards. Compliance extends to areas such as tenant rights, fair housing laws, and appropriate disclosure requirements.

Legal sections within the document may include:

  • Compliance with Laws: Obligates both parties to adhere to applicable federal, state, and local laws throughout the lease duration.

  • Termination Conditions: Specifies conditions under which the lease may be terminated by either party. This includes requirements for notice periods and grounds for immediate termination due to breaches of contract.

  • Default Remedies and Indemnification: Details the remedies available in the event of a breach and the indemnification clauses to protect both parties from potential liabilities.

Who Typically Uses the City Lease Agreement Template

This document is used by city governments, agencies, or departments that lease out city-owned properties. Typical lessees include:

  • Businesses: Companies seeking space for operations, retail, or offices.
  • Non-Profits: Organizations that require space for mission-driven activities beneficial to the community.
  • Individuals: Residents who need space for personal endeavors such as art studios or workshops.
  • Community Groups: Local organizations needing a venue for meetings or events.

Important Terms Related to the City Lease Agreement Template

Understanding the various clauses within the template is essential for both parties. Common terms include:

  • Escalation Clause: Outlines how and when rent may increase during the lease term.

  • Assignment and Subletting: Specifies whether the lessee can assign or sublet the lease to a third party.

  • Insurance Requirements: Details any insurance coverage the lessee must maintain.

  • Force Majeure: Addresses circumstances like natural disasters that could delay or relieve contractual obligations.

State-Specific Rules for the City Lease Agreement Template

While a general template provides a solid framework, state-specific rules can impact various elements, such as:

  • Tenant Rights: Differences in eviction procedures and tenant complaint processes.

  • Disclosure Requirements: Varying obligations for sharing property condition reports or lead-based paint disclosures.

  • Zoning Laws: State or local zoning restrictions that might dictate permissible uses for leased properties.
